About us:
Aeva’s mission is to bring the next wave of perception to a broad range of applications from automated driving to industrial robotics, consumer electronics, consumer health, security, and beyond. Aeva is transforming autonomy with its groundbreaking sensing and perception technology that integrates all key LiDAR components onto a silicon photonics chip in a compact module. Aeva 4D LiDAR sensors uniquely detect instant velocity in addition to 3D position, allowing autonomous devices like vehicles and robots to make more intelligent and safe decisions.
Role Overview:

You will drive the architecture and development of software infrastructure used for testing LiDAR firmware, perception software and associated artifacts. You will also drive strategic technology management and future software solutions architecture that meets automotive compliance requirements.

What you'll do
  • Architect, design, and develop a robust and scalable Python based test automation framework for performing fully automated tests for embedded devices and providing traceable matrix for requirements to test-case to defect tracking. Develop automation features that allow end-to-end test coverage for all software and system components.
  • Mentor a team of skilled engineers dedicated to developing test cases, following standard coding practices. Drive code reviews to ensure consistent coding standards across all team members.
  • Develop, implement, and optimize test strategies and plans for automotive software, including functional, regression, performance, and security testing.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ams (Firmware, digital signal processing algorithms, and Quality Assurance) to define test requirements and review product specifications.
  • Collaborating with the product owners, architects and other stakeholders to understand the business requirements and plan the quality assurance strategies accordingly.
  • What you'll have
  • BS in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, or a related technical field.
  • 8 - 12 years of experience in software testing of embedded devices, preferably in the automotive industry.
  • Expert proficiency in Python and C++ programming and relevant libraries/frameworks for test automation.
  • Prior experience architecting test frameworks.
  • Proficiency in test-case development with docker/Kubernetes.
  • Practical knowledge of verification and validation means using testbeds and simulators as well as experience with hardware in the loop (HIL) and software in the loop (SIL) test environments.
  • Knowledge of Embedded device testing, REST APIs, UI testing, Selenium/Playwright, Embedded Linux, Docker, SSH, Shell scripting, Linux services, Computer networks.
  • Experience with continuous integration and deployment (CI/CD) practices using Jenkins, Jira, Bitbucket, Agile methodologies, following sprint cycle for test-case development, system and integration testing.
  • Excellent problem-solving skills, with the ability to analyze complex technical issues and break down into simple sprint stories.
  • You have a problem-solving mindset and, able to mentor and guide juniors in solving daily development challenges.
  • Proven ability to work in a fast-paced and dynamic environment, managing multiple priorities and projects simultaneously.
